World Cup in Qatar: Put “in obedience” to Saudi Arabia!

Before the start of the Qatar 2022 World Cup, this is how Argentine star Lionel Messi became “obedient” to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ia.

  • Messi during his visit to Saudi Arabia last May (Twitter)

“Today I welcome Lionel Messi and his friends to Saudi Arabia to spend a special vacation exploring the treasures of the Red Sea, the season of Jeddah and its ancient history. This is not his first visit to the Kingdom, and it will not be. the last one. I am pleased to announce Messi as Saudi tourism ambassador “.

Saudi Minister of Tourism Ahmed Al-Khatib said this last May, welcoming the Argentine star Lionel Messi; The French player of Paris Saint-Germain, during his visit to Saudi Arabia, and when he announced his choice as ambassador of Saudi tourism.

Messi’s response didn’t last long in response to this Saudi hospitality. A few days ago he posted on his Instagram page a photo of his visit to Saudi Arabia, and wrote: “If you come to see the World Cup (Qatar 2022) and want to have an authentic Arab experience, do not miss everything there. ‘Saudi Arabia has to offer “, adding:” More flights, more offers, more experiences, visitsaudi.com.

So, Messi didn’t take long to start his mission, but it’s definitely a paid mission, with millions of dollars.

Saudi Arabia and Argentina in a group at the World Cup!

It might be normal for Messi to promote Saudi tourism, as a global star and advertising face, as part of the “business”, which has become an important part of the player’s journey, through which he gets more money, in addition to the money he receives from his. club.

This may seem understandable. It may also seem understandable that Messi sings about Saudi Arabia, visits it and praises it if, for example, he becomes a player of the English club Newcastle, which is owned by Saudi Arabia, but it is not understandable that a star like Messi is promoting tourism. in Saudi Arabia before the start of the World Cup and the arrival of the fans who live there, while the Argentine national team and Saudi Arabia participate in the Qatar World Cup. Furthermore, the Argentine national team is in a group with the Saudi national team, that is, it is a competitor to qualify for the round of 16.

What Messi said went unnoticed, and didn’t make a fuss, but if, for example (and this won’t happen), he was a Brazilian tourism ambassador, he sang about Brazil, and urged her to visit him in the 2014 World Cup Cup in Brazil, the world would have been in turmoil with his words and criticisms were directed at him. In the case of Saudi Arabia, it seems normal from the point of view of many (and it is not), as Saudi Arabia is not Brazil.

Here, the matter is not a criticism of Saudi Arabia, as it seeks to promote tourism internally through a legendary player, and has the skills to make him an ambassador of his tourism (noting that Portuguese star Cristiano Ronaldo has not accepted the offer of Saudi Arabia to be a tourism ambassador in it). The criticisms are aimed at Messi and his stature, especially since what he said comes before the start of the World Cup, in which Argentina and Saudi Arabia compete in a single group.

On the matter, which is also positive for Saudi Arabia, Messi would not have said what he said if relations between Saudi Arabia and Qatar had remained unchanged after the famous crisis between them, as Messi is a player of a Gulf emirate team. .

What Messi said is nothing more than the result of the return of water to its courses between Saudi Arabia and Qatar.
